Mary Eloise Carver Obituary

With heavy hearts, we announce the death of Mary Eloise Carver of Louisville, Kentucky, who passed away on May 14, 2024 at the age of 85.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Mary Eloise Carver to pay them a last tribute.

She was predeceased by : her parents, Jesse Carver and Ruby Lee Stinson Carver; and her siblings, Murl, Aubrey, Henry, Gilbert, Earl Carver, Louise Shockley, Bertha Haller Derda and Jessie Clay Creek.

She is survived by : her sister Judy Carver of Scottsville, KY; and her nephew Robert Stephens of Scottsville, KY..
